High temperature heat transfer oil pump factory inspection process

High temperature heat transfer oil pump factory inspection process:

After the assembly of the heat-conducting oil pump is completed, a water pressure tight pressure test is first performed to see if there are any series of conditions.

After the completion of the hydrostatic test, air pressure was used for airtightness. Prevents the leakage of the heat transfer oil pump.

In the case of ensuring the leakage of the heat-conducting oil pump, a high-temperature experimental test pump station is installed, and a high-speed, high-temperature operation test is often performed for up to 5 hours.

After the test, ensure that there is no leakage of the heat transfer oil pump. Spray paint, packing factory shipments.

The high-temperature heat-conducting oil pump adopts a self-heating heat-dissipation structure, which changes the traditional water cooling structure, makes the structure simple, small in size, saves operating costs, has good performance, and is reliable in use. It is the second generation product developed on the basis of China's digestion and absorption of foreign oil pumps. The basic structure is a single-stage single-suction cantilever foot support structure. The inlet of the high-temperature heat-conducting oil pump is axially inhaled, and the outlet is centered vertically upwards, and the motor is mounted on the base.
